Tow truck driver in critical condition after getting trapped under car

Man became trapped under vehicle being towed in Hawthorn Woods

A tow truck driver was in critical condition Monday from injuries he suffered after becoming trapped under a vehicle being towed in Hawthorn Woods, authorities said.

Police Chief Jennifer Paulus said officers at 5:19 p.m. Sunday responded to a 911 call about the accident on Gilmer Road north of Schwerman Road.

She said officers found the unresponsive man trapped on the ground under the front driver's side tire of a vehicle that was being towed in a wheel-lift position, with the rear wheels off the ground.

Police officers moved the vehicle off the 38-year-old Rockford man and began lifesaving efforts until Countryside Fire Protection District paramedics arrived. He was taken to Advocate Condell Medical Center in Libertyville.

Investigators believe the man was the tow truck's driver, Paulus said. A 2006 Cadillac was hooked to the truck when, for unexplained reasons, the man pulled to the side of Gilmer and got out while leaving the transmission in drive.

Paulus said the truck moved forward with the Cadillac and trapped the man under a front tire. She said a Hawthorn Woods resident passing by the scene heard the man crying for help and called 911.

Investigators from Hawthorn Woods police and the Lake County Major Crash Assistance Team are working the case.
